What is Exchange of Information Form

The Butler Township Police Department Exchange of Information Form is a government document used by drivers to report vehicle crash details without requiring an official police report.

Any driver involved in a vehicle crash in Ohio can use this form to document the details of the accident without requiring an official police report.
While there is no formal deadline, it’s advisable to fill out and submit the Exchange of Information Form promptly to help with insurance claims.
You can submit the completed form to your insurance company via email, or print it and send it via postal service, depending on their submission requirements.
Typically, you may need to include copies of insurance cards or any relevant accident photos, but requirements can vary depending on the insurance company.
Ensure all fields are filled out completely and accurately and verify that driver and vehicle information match what is documented in your records.
Processing times can vary depending on the insurance company and the complexity of the accident details provided.
